Sample for index match with 2 criteria. =INDEX('C:\Users\\ ... firewire wireless transmitterWeb6 de abr. de 2024 · To do an Excel lookup with multiple criteria, you can use the INDEX and MATCH functions. The INDEX functioncan return a value from a specific place in a list The MATCH functioncan find the location of an item in a list. When INDEX and MATCH are used together, they create a flexible and powerful lookup formula. IF - evaluates the condition and returns one value if the condition is met, and another … firewire xtmWeb7 de jan. de 2024 · The LOOKUP function has two syntax forms -- Vector and Array. With Vector form, it looks for a value in a specified column or row With Array form, it looks in the first row or column of an array.
